The aim of this module is to become familiar with issues of selection, implementation, management, strategy evaluation as well as interpretation of leadership behaviour in making strategic decisions within the EU and across the globe. Specifically, this thematic module focuses on:

  • In the formulation of strategic thinking and the planning of the processes of formation of mission and vision by the leaders.
  • The crucial role and responsibility in the selection, implementation, management and evaluation of strategy of leaders throughout the organisation.
  • The ways in which the leader manages and implements strategic development processes in an organisation.
  • The importance of ethical dilemmas and dimensions of strategic leadership in human resource management.
  • In the business dimension of strategic leadership in the context of the new world of administration and the media revolution.

This module takes a holistic and pragmatic approach to Strategy and Leadership, incorporating business applications, real world examples, and practice-based features and exercises that enable students to further enhance their personal and professional development.

Module "ΜΔΕ512 – Business Economics" introduces students to the economic way of thinking by acquainting them with microeconomic and macroeconomic theory and analysis. Microeconomic theory and analysis focus on how producers and consumers of individual products make decisions and interact in various markets. Macroeconomic theory and analysis focus on how overall output (income), employment and unemployment, prices and price inflation may be influenced and shaped at the regional, state, and federal level. In addition, the module provides students with tools that help them understand, monitor, and evaluate how the state intervenes in both the micro- and macro-environment. Overall, the module trains students to understand and evaluate the challenges and implications of micro- and macro-economic circumstances and developments on a business or company. By combining the knowledge acquired and the skills developed in the module with the knowledge acquired and skills developed in the other modules of the program, students become able to plan the strategy and related tactical moves of a business or company so as to support its operation, longevity, and performance.

This module focuses on two main subject areas, namely Organisational Behaviour and Human Resource Management:

Organisational Behaviour, aims to present the basic principles, theoretical approaches and models as well as the tools with which we study the behaviour of individuals in organisations. Through examples and practices of modern organisations, students are informed about the challenges and issues in the workplace. An introduction to concepts of individuals’ perception and personality, and the basic theoretical frameworks with which we approach them is presented. The mechanisms and models of employee motivation are then discussed, with significant implications for the contemporary ways of working. The sections which follow discuss important issues that affect behaviour and employee productivity. Issues regarding the effectiveness of working groups as well as the interpersonal conflicts are analysed. The section concludes with an analysis of the organisational culture and values.

Human Resource Management, covers the principles of planning, directing and developing people in an organisation. Emphasis is on the effective implementation of HR processes, including recruitment, development, evaluation, and motivation of employees. The curriculum is designed to provide a basic understanding as well as appreciation of the importance of HRM in today’s competitive business environment, as well as the HR information students will need to be effective managers in either a large or small company setting. HRM activities and decisions facing managers throughout the organisation are emphasized as well as the duties and responsibilities of HR professionals. The course will also examine the impact of HRM practices and decisions on both organisational and individual performance.

This module takes a holistic and pragmatic approach to organisational behaviour and human resource management, incorporating business applications, real world examples, and practice-based features and exercises that enable students to further enhance their personal and professional development.
